WACO (October 9, 2009) -- Five baseball players and three softball players have been selected to represent McLennan Community College in state and regional Sophomore All-Star events this weekend.

Pitcher Landon Stanford of Plano, catcher Andrew Batten of Cedar Park, infielder Mat Beasley of Flower Mound, outfielder Clayton Rabbe of Lorena and outfielder Dylan Langhamer of Schulenburg will represent the Highlanders on the Region V North squad.

The squad will play in the Texas-New Mexico Junior College Sophomore All-Star games, hosted by Baylor University, at 8 p.m. tonight and 3:30 p.m. tomorrow.

Highlassie outfielder Addison Staley of Newton, outfielder Abi Tammen of Hutto and pitcher/infielder Lori Ward of Baytown were named to the softball Region V North squad for the Texas Junior College Softball Coaches Association Sophomore All-Star weekend.

The Region V North was scheduled to play doubleheaders today and tomorrow at Baylor University, but the games have been canceled due to the weather.
